Moving Beyond Traditional Energy Sources
Traditional energy generation relies heavily on fossil fuels such as coal and natural gas. While these sources have powered communities for decades, they come at a high environmental cost. Burning fossil fuels releases large amounts of harmful greenhouse gases, particularly carbon dioxide, into the atmosphere. These fuels are also non-renewable, meaning they cannot be replenished quickly enough to meet growing energy demands.
As these resources become harder to extract and more damaging to use, the need for cleaner alternatives becomes increasingly urgent.
Solar Energy: Clean, Renewable, and Sustainable
Community solar offers a clean energy solution powered entirely by the sun. Solar gardens capture sunlight and convert it into electricity that is delivered through existing power grids. Unlike fossil fuel-based energy, solar power produces no air pollution during operation.
In fact, community solar projects can eliminate an estimated five metric tons of carbon dioxide emissions each year. Reducing carbon dioxide is critical, as excess levels of this greenhouse gas trap heat in the Earth’s atmosphere. This process accelerates global warming, raises average temperatures, and contributes to climate change. By lowering emissions, community solar plays a direct role in protecting long-term environmental stability.
Protecting Our Water Resources
Another often overlooked environmental benefit of community solar is water conservation. Traditional power plants require massive amounts of water for cooling and operation, and they often release heated or contaminated water back into surrounding ecosystems. This process strains local water supplies and threatens aquatic life.
Solar energy, by contrast, requires little to no water to function. Community solar systems help preserve freshwater resources while preventing pollution, making them one of the most water-efficient energy solutions available today.
